Bug#314948: tex-common does not install: conflicts with tetex-bin
Frank Küster [EMAIL PROTECTED] writes: Hans Ulrich Niedermann [EMAIL PROTECTED] wrote: Package: tex-common Version: 0.1 Severity: normal tex-common conflicts with tetex-bin: ii tetex-bin 2.0.2-30 The teTeX binary files Unpacking tex-common (from .../tex-common_0.1_all.deb) ... dpkg: error processing /var/cache/apt/archives/tex-common_0.1_all.deb (--unpack): trying to overwrite `/usr/sbin/update-fmtutil', which is also in The problem is that tex-common needs a versioned Conflicts: line against tetex-bin, but we don't know yet which version of tetex-bin will work together with it. Therefore I just left it empty, because I didn't expect people would actually try it ;-). Then may this bug report serve as a reminder to add a Conflicts: line when you know the tetex-bin version. I will add a conflict with the currently newest version of tetex-bin in the next upload, but I cannot promise when that will happen. No problem, this is just a reminder. Uli
